    Tips for Developing and Submitting GIS Inundation Map Files

    In order to provide assistance on developing and submitting GIS inundation map files to the Commission, FERC staff has created a General Specifications of GIS Data document, a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) document, along with sample map files. The samples are meant to provide an example of what is expected in terms of general appearance and features. The FAQ document will be continually updated as we receive questions during this initiative. Dam owners and contractors are encouraged to check back often.
